Forming an equilateral hexagon

Source: Tournament of Towns,Spring 2002, Senior A Level, P5

Problem Statement

Let AA1,BB1,CC1AA_1,BB_1,CC_1 be the altitudes of acute ΔABC\Delta ABC. Let Oa,Ob,OcO_a,O_b,O_c be the incentres of ΔAB1C1,ΔBC1A1,ΔCA1B1\Delta AB_1C_1,\Delta BC_1A_1,\Delta CA_1B_1 respectively. Also let Ta,Tb,TcT_a,T_b,T_c be the points of tangency of the incircle of ΔABC\Delta ABC with BC,CA,ABBC,CA,AB respectively. Prove that TaOcTbOaTcObT_aO_cT_bO_aT_cO_b is an equilateral hexagon.
